505 | 0 | _aIntroduction : why truth is worth fighting for -- Can truth survive in a postmodern society? -- Spiritual warfare : duty, danger, and guaranteed triumph -- Constrained into conflict : why we must fight for the faith -- Creeping apostasy : how false teachers sneak in -- Heresy's subtlety : why we must remain vigilant -- The evil of false teaching : how error turns grace into licentiousness -- The assault on divine authority : Christ's lordship denied -- How to survive in an age of apostasy : learning from the lessons of history -- Appendix : why discernment is out of fashion. | |
520 | _aRight now, Truth is under attack, and much is at stake. Christians are caught in the crossfire of alternative Christian histories, emerging faulty texts, and a cultural push to eliminate absolute Truth altogether. As a result, many churches and Christians have been deceived. Worse still, they propagate the deception that poses itself as Truth! In The Truth War John MacArthur reclaims the unwavering certainty of God's Truth and anchors Christians in the eternal, immovable promises that are found in His Word. - Publisher. | ||
